Partager via


ViewModelBase - Membres

Ceci sert de classe de base pour tous les la classe modèle d'affichage.

Le type ViewModelBase expose les membres suivants.

Constructeurs

  Nom Description
Méthode protégée ViewModelBase

Haut

Propriétés

  Nom Description
Propriété publique DataProvider Permet d'accéder à l'instance ListDataCache.
Propriété publique HasErrors True si le modèle de vue contient des erreurs de validation.
Propriété publique IsBusy Indique si le modèle de vues est occupé un traitement.
Propriété publique IsInitialized Obtient ou définit une valeur booléenne qui indique si ce dernier est initialisé.
Propriété publique ShowIfBusy En fonction de la propriété IsBusy. Utilisé par l'interface utilisateur pour afficher/masquer les éléments

Haut

Méthodes

  Nom Description
Méthode protégée AddError Ajoute une chaîne d'erreur à la collection de Errorstring pour le champ spécifié. Déclencher événement ainsi qu'aux propager l'erreur de validation à l'interface utilisateur
Méthode protégée CheckErrorCollectionForProperty Vérifiez si la collection d'erreurs d'une propriété particulière est initialisée ou non. Dans le cas contraire, lui.
Méthode protégée CompleteIntialization Un événement qui est déclenché lors de l'initialisation du modèle d'affichage est terminé.
Méthode publique GetErrors Obtient les erreurs de validation pour le modèle de vue associée.
Méthode publique OnInitializationComplete
Méthode protégée RaiseErrorsChanged Cette méthode est appelée lorsqu'un événement errosChanged est abonné et une erreur de validation est ajouter/supprimer pour le modèle de vue.
Méthode protégée RaisePropertyChanged Déclencher la propriété Changed événement fonctionne pour les indexeurs uniquement si la clé est encadrée avec sa balise « Élément [] »
Méthode protégée RemoveAllErrors Supprime toutes les chaînes d'erreur de la collection de Errorstring pour le champ spécifié. Déclencher événement ainsi qu'aux propager l'erreur de validation à l'interface utilisateur
Méthode protégée RemoveError Supprime une chaîne d'erreur de la collection de Errorstring pour le champ spécifié. Déclencher événement ainsi qu'aux propager l'erreur de validation à l'interface utilisateur
Méthode publique ToString (Hérité de Object)

Haut

Événements

  Nom Description
Événement public ErrorsChanged Gestionnaire d'événements à des erreurs de Validation propager revenir à l'interface utilisateur
Événement public InitializationCompleted Est un événement qui est déclenché lorsque l'initialisation est terminée.
Événement public PropertyChanged Est un événement qui est déclenché lorsque les valeurs de champ Affichage modèle sont modifiées.

Haut

Champs

  Nom Description
Champ public errorList Collection de banques de chaîne d'erreur de validation pour chaque champ avec le nom du champ comme clé.

Haut

Voir aussi

Référence

ViewModelBase classe

Microsoft.SharePoint.Phone.Application - Espace de noms